Northamptonshire gardens open in July

The Green Patch, Kettering

The Green Patch is a 2½ acre, Green Flag award-winning community garden, nestled in the heart of England. We have hens, ducks, beehives, ponds, children’s play area, orchard and so much more. We rely on our wonderful volunteers to make our friendly and magical garden the warm and welcoming place it is. Run by the environmental charity Groundwork Northamptonshire. Opens Sunday 12th July.

136 High Street, Irchester

Large garden developed by the current owners over the past 25 yrs. Features varied planting habitats, inc areas designed for shade, sun, and pollinator friendly sites. A wildlife pond attracts a wide range of birds, insects, and other creatures into the garden. Alpine houses, planted stone sinks, raised beds, and seasonally planted tubs for bold summer colour. Wildflower meadow. WC available. Opens Sunday 19th July.

The Walled Garden, Blatherwycke Estate

Blatherwycke Hall was demolished in the 1940s, and its gardens were lost. In 2011, renovation of the derelict 4 acre walled garden began. A kitchen garden, fruit trees, extensive herbaceous borders, wildflower meadows, tropical bed, shrub borders, and large arboretum have been planted. Restoration of the crinkle-crankle wall and ice house has been completed, and new central steps and gates created. Opens Sunday 19th July.

Woodcote Villa, Long Buckby

In a much admired location, this stunning canalside garden has a large variety of plants, styles, structures and unusual bygones. Bulbs and hellebores abound in March, colourful planting in July/September, many well-stocked pots, all set against a backdrop of trees and shrubs in themed areas. Visitors comment on the many different bird species evident during their visit. Opens Sunday 26th July.
